Dr. Travis C. Burns has specialized experience in the fields of Sports Medicine and Orthopaedic Surgery. They earned their BS from the United States Military Academy at West Point and their MD from the McGovern Medical School at The University of Texas Health Science Center at Houston. After completing their residency in Orthopaedic Surgery at Brooke Army Medical Center, they went on to complete a fellowship in Sports Medicine at Keller Army Community Hospital. Today, the expert holds certifications in Orthopaedic Sports Medicine and Orthopedic Surgery. Previously, they held roles as the Chief of the Sports Medicine and Shoulder Service and as an Assistant Program Director - Research at Brooke Army Medical Center. Currently, they work as an Orthopedic Surgeon with Ortho San Antonio.
